Hi

One of the problems using USB drives to store anything ,
Is the way Usb drive letters are allocated by windows your drive takes the next available drive letter when it is inserted.
So lets say you have a usb drive in your machine at start up depending what other drive letters have been used D for cd drive etc the first usb will be E.
You plug in your biab stick it gets the letter F
You do your installation and tell biab what drives to store what,.
Fine .
As long as tomorrow when you switch on conditions are the same and no drives have been moved, or added with the biab drive removed.

However if you have used the pc in between and removed usb drives and inserted others for say photos or docs etc, and left them in, your biab usb will get the drive letter available now if you had taken it out and reinsert it today
Which will not be the same. Thus confusing the biab paths set in instalalation

The answer in part is to choose a skt for your biab drive and leave it in.
This can be a problem if you are short of usb sks
Just my thoughts

Frank,

As far as I'm aware, only Realdrums and Realtracks can reside on independent drives. They have separate path options that can be set-up in their respective preferences.

All other BIAB files need to be in the \bb folder that's used for running the program.

For what it's worth, because the practice files are entirely midi, the folders are really not all that large. For example, the Flat Guitar folder "bb\fgsolo50" is only 1.09 megabytes; "Jazz Guitar Solos - Swingin Vol 4" in 877 kilobytes; etc.

If you copied them across to the program directory on your hard drive, the impact on space would be small.

Lastly, you might need to click on the the "Update" button at the bottom of the window to make sure that BIAB has the path loaded. It might be that the information that's being used to drive the practice programs is that these practice folders are not present in your hard drive's \bb folder.
